For ovs offload scenario, when fw processes the virtio header,
there is no need to offset; and for standard card scenarios,
fw does not care about the vhd_type parameter, so in order to
be compatible with the two scenarios, use 0 offset instead.

Replace gettimeofday() with clock_gettime(CLOCK_MONOTONIC_RAW, &now),
the reason is same with this patch "make alarm not affected by
system time jump".
